Hepatic Artery Aneurysm/Pseudoaneurysm: An Unusual Cause of Upper Gastrointestinal (UGI) Bleeding and Biliary Obstruction Further Complicated by Glue Dislodgement Leading to Biliary Obstruction
Hepatic artery aneurysms (HAA) and pseudoaneurysms are rare vascular abnormalities, that can lead to significant morbidity and mortality if left untreated. We present a case report of a 78-year-old lady with a hepatic artery aneurysm who initially presented with upper gastrointestinal bleeding (UGIB...
